- オブジェクト指向は愚かな考え。この世は計算式 [転載禁止]©2ch.net
783 :Obj-Cのひと[sage]:2015/12/12(土) 02:43:54.61 ID:ooN9fQ2a - テンプレートってなんだっけかーと、つらつら調べてって
Wikiのジェネリックプログラミングまで行って思い出したよ… >Objective-Cにあるような動的型付けを使い、必要に応じて注意深くコーディング規約を守れば、 >ジェネリックプログラミングの技術を使う必要がなくなる。全てのオブジェクトを包括する汎用型があるためである。 >Javaもまたそうであるが、キャストが必要なので静的な型付けの統一性を乱してしまう。 そうだ、これだ…swiftの仕様読んでた時に、なんでこんな 「これらは8割ぐらい似てるから一つの記述に押し込もう!」みたいなことしてんのか よくわからなかった奴だよ… いや、さすがにObj-Cでも万能型のid型使って受けた時に中で判別しようと思わないしなぁ… ファクトリークラスのふるまい変えられるから型別の対応インスタンスを 送る側のこれを送るって指示に合わせて動的に生成が一番近いかなぁ。 うーん、でも外見上ワンクラスにまとめろということになると 結局、id(万能)型で受けて中で処理弁別になるか… 互いに本当に遠いとこに住んでるなぁ
|
- Objective-C [ObjC part:8.1]; [転載禁止]©2ch.net
225 :デフォルトの名無しさん[sage]:2015/12/12(土) 19:37:14.29 ID:ooN9fQ2a - Objective-Cの歴史をよく知らないか、自分のいた"モダン"な側から
古くて切り捨てるものと見てるのか、たぶん当人は Objctive-C側からみてswiftがまるで足に鉄球つけて 時代遅れの狭いとこに押し込んでる 「退歩した」環境に見えてるの気づいてないとは思う。
|
- スレ立てるまでもない質問はここで 141匹目 [転載禁止]©2ch.net
625 :デフォルトの名無しさん[sage]:2015/12/12(土) 22:28:18.91 ID:ooN9fQ2a - ファイルの実体(テキストファイル?)はどうなってて
開いて読む操作は何でやってんのかね?
|